EGYPT CONTRACTS WITH KOREA FOR A $2.25 BILLION NUCLEAR POWER FACILITY

 


The industry ministry announced on Thursday that Korea had been awarded a 3 trillion won ($2.25 billion) contract to build nuclear power plants in El Dabaa, Egypt. This contract was eagerly anticipated by the government, which has been working to reestablish nuclear plants as a significant export good.
